Dr. Nathan Light is an orthodontist who believes the best results come from strong relationships, clear communication, and care that feels personal. Originally from Canada, he studied dentistry and completed a general practice residency at McGill University in Montreal, Quebec. He later pursued his orthodontic training at the University of Alberta in Edmonton, Alberta.
Dr. Light has been practicing orthodontics for seven years, two years in Canada and five years in the NY/NJ area. He chose the field of orthodontics because he found it the most intellectually stimulating and because it allows him to build a dynamic, ongoing relationship with his patients throughout their treatment journey.
Known for being very personable, Dr. Light takes pride in clearly explaining diagnoses and treatment goals in a way patients and families truly understand. He naturally brings humor into his interactions, helping patients, parents, and team members feel relaxed, comfortable, and at ease during visits.
Dr. Light lives in New Jersey with his wife and children. Outside the office, he enjoys spending quality time with his family, reading, playing chess, and writing or playing music.
